About The Position

The Production Planner III (Senior Production Planner) is a critical contributor to our supply chain and operations function, responsible for constraint management, issue resolution, and planning optimization across multiple work centers and planning horizons. Operating at a senior level, this role goes beyond day-to-day execution to lead scheduling discussions, analyze complex capacity and material constraints, and drive meaningful improvements to planning performance, forecast accuracy, and on-time delivery. The ideal candidate brings strong analytical capability, cross-functional leadership skills, and the ability to translate data into actionable recommendations. Serve as the primary operational planning contact for Manufacturing and Supply Chain teams and work closely with Production, Procurement, Engineering, Document Control, Quality, Assembly, Warehouse, Customer Service, and Finance.

Responsibilities

  • Lead daily production huddles and scheduling discussions, setting priorities across work centers
  • Manage the production job schedule across multiple work centers and planning horizons to support on-time supply and delivery dates
  • Build and assess planning scenarios in response to demand changes, capacity constraints, or supply disruptions
  • Resolve complex scheduling, WIP, and delivery issues that exceed day-to-day planner scope
  • Review sales forecasts and recommend production forecasts for leadership input and approval
  • Analyze inventory performance and forecast accuracy; identify risks and recommend corrective actions
  • Identify and recommend routine discontinuations or runout actions based on demand trends and inventory analysis
  • Identify and drive demand planning efficiency improvements in collaboration with Production teams
  • Analyze capacity, labor, and material constraints across functions to identify and resolve planning risks
  • Proactively identify risks to customer delivery and escalate as needed
  • Compile and maintain strategic watchlists for high-risk or high-impact items
  • Partner with Procurement and Engineering on material risks and supplier constraints to protect supply continuity
  • Prepare KPI and metric reporting; monitor performance against targets, identify trends and root cause of misses, and drive actionable improvement recommendations
  • Recommend process improvements and system changes to enhance planning effectiveness
  • Coordinate new product release planning across Planning, Production, Engineering, and Procurement to ensure supply readiness at launch
  • Provide capacity and constraint data inputs to support long-range planning discussions
  • Support financial review processes by providing planning data inputs for inventory and forecast analysis; collaborate with Finance on inventory performance
  • Mentor and support Production Planners and Planning Coordinators
  • May provide functional guidance to L1/L2 team members; no formal direct reports
